Quebec has 118 more hospitalizations linked to COVID-19

Hospitalizations related to COVID-19 continue to climb in Quebec. 118 more were reported on Monday than the day before, as well as 26 new deaths.

The increase brings the total to 2,554 inpatients, of whom 248 are in intensive care, down nine from Sunday.

Quebec officially reports 10,573 new cases, bringing the province’s death toll to 749,866 infected people and 11,966 deaths.

A total of 42,341 samples were taken on Sunday, with a positivity rate of 19.7%.

During the day on Sunday, 2,425 people received a first dose of the COVID-19 vaccine. As for the third doses, 58,757 were administered in the province that day, for a total of 1,967,944.

According to the National Institute of Public Health, 84.9% of the population has received at least one dose of the COVID-19 vaccine. Among those 12 years and over, 91.9% have received at least one dose and 89.6% are adequately vaccinated.
